Sqlephant stands as an AI-powered SQL development companion, offering an array of features to streamline and enrich the SQL development process. It facilitates rapid schema generation through automated type inference, enabling users to effortlessly generate SQL schemas by specifying column names.
Furthermore, Sqlephant aids in identifying and rectifying bugs and vulnerabilities in SQL statements with its SQL request fixer and SQL injections fixer functionalities. It also provides extensive SQL wrapper generation for multiple programming languages like C#, Java, PHP, and Python, simplifying the process of generating clean DTO mappings from dropped SQL queries.
Additionally, the tool facilitates CRUD generation, empowering users to generate ready-to-use Create, Read, Update, and Delete functions for selected SQL tables, along with automatically creating matching DTOs.
In the near future, Sqlephant plans to introduce web app generation capabilities, allowing users to generate user-friendly web applications with clear, comprehensible code, encompassing elements such as Data Transfer Object (DTO), Data Access Object (DAO), Web Class, HTML page, and CSS code.
Sqlephant ensures full transparency by providing straightforward access to all elements for easy maintenance. Privacy and security are paramount, with Sqlephant operating solely on metadata to ensure corporate data confidentiality. All requests are discarded upon completion to uphold confidentiality.
To commence using Sqlephant, users need to download the tool, sign up for a free account, and import their text schema to initiate various code generation tasks. The tool supports Windows, macOS, and Linux platforms, with no requirement for admin/root privileges during installation.